With a Cornish Captain St Piran\'s Day was celebrated in style at St Enodoc with better ball competitions on both courses and the whole day had a Cornish flavour. The players all were able to enjoy Wappo\'s homemade pasties and cider at the 10th on what was a chilly day and after the golf there was a choice of local traditional dishes either crab and potato fish cakes or the much enjoyed Squab Mutton pie, which for the uninitiated also includes apples sultanas and spices.
To the golf where the scores were good even though the last groups on the Church were playing in almost total darkness, particular mention must be made of last out Chris & Angela Tickner for their 36 points in the circumstances. Those in the prizes were:-
